WebNov 25, 2024 · Basil plants are sensitive to light and need at least 6 – 8 hours of bright sunlight a day. They can stand outside in direct sunlight, but will also do well in indirect light. Basil plants grow well inside, as long as they are placed next to a window that gets a lot of light. Growing them on the kitchen windowsill is a really good option. WebApr 10, 2024 · Seed Thai basil about a quarter-inch deep in a spot with moist, well-drained soil and full to part sun. Plant or thin Thai basil seedlings to put about 12 inches between plants. You can also plant Thai basil seeds or seedlings in containers. Thai basil plants bloom in mid-to-late summer, depending on your region. WebOutdoors, basil grows best when it receives 6 to 8 hours of sunlight. It does not need to be in direct sun, and will do just fine in a partial shade garden. But it won’t produce as well if it gets too much shade. Indoors, it will require a lot of light to prevent it from getting leggy. WebMar 15, 2024 · Growing tomatoes and sun is necessary, but the fruit themselves do not need sunlight to ripen. Tomato fruits actually ripen fastest in the absence of sunlight. Tomatoes ripen because of heat and ethylene gas, not because of sunlight. So, remember, the answer to the question how much sun do tomato plants need is simple.
